Hazrat Uthman bin Hunaif  says that a blind man presented himself in the court of the Holy Prophet  and said, “O Messenger of Al’laah! Pray for me that I may regain my sight”

The Prophet  said, “Perform ablution and read two rakaats of Nafil Namaaz and read this Dua:

‘O Al’laah! Verily I ask of you and towards you I use the mediation of Nabi-e-Rahmat my Muhammad Mustafa  O Muhammad! Verily I turn through your Wasila to your Creator for my needs so that my needs may be fulfilled. O Al’laah, accept for me the intercession of Muhammad [Ibn Majah Pg.100 - Jaame Tirmizi Pg.197 Vol.2 - Mustadrik Pg.519 Vol.1 - Shifa Shareef Pg.213 - Hisn Haseen Pg.202]

On the explanation of this Hadith, Allama Abdul Ghani Delhwi says,

“And the Hadith proves the permissibility of mediation and that of the Prophet's  intercession. This command is during his lifetime and also after his passing from the world.” [Misbahuz Zujaaja Bar Hashia ibn Majah Pg.100]

It has been reported by Hazrat Abdullah ibn Abbas that the Holy Prophet asked the following Dua in the Court of Almighty Al’laah,
“O Al’laah! Grant honour to Islam through Abu Jahl bin Hishaam or Umar ibn Khattab. Hazrat Umar ibn Khattab spent the morning with the Prophet  and on the very same morning accepted Islam and openly performed Salaah in the Musjid-e- Nabawi.” [Mishkaat Pg.557 - Tirmizi Pg.209 Vol.2]

Prominent Muhaditheen such as Imam Tabraani, Imam Suyuti, Allama Haakim, Allama ibn Asaakir, Allama Zurqaani, Allama ibn Jauzi, Allama Qistalaani, Allama Nibhaani and Shah Abdul Azizi Muhadith Delhwi (radi Al’laahu anhum) have quoted this incident in their books that when Hazrat Adam (Alaihis salaam) ate from the forbidden tree, he asked Dua to Al’laah through the mediation of the Holy Prophet in this way,

“O Al’laah, Pardon me through the Wasila of Muhammad .”[Tabraani Shareef Pg.82/83 Vol.2 - Khasaais Kubra Pg.17 Vol.1 - Kitaabul Wafa Bi Ahwaalil Mustafa Pg.33 Vol.1 - Mustadrik Pg.615 Vol.2 - Talkhees Az Zahbi Pg.615 Vol.2 - Mawahibul Laduniyah Pg.12 Vol.1 - Anwaarul Muhammadiya Pg. 1079 - Zurqaani Shareef Pg.62 Vol.1 – Tafseer-e-Azeezi Pg.183 Vol.1 - Afzalus Salawaat Pg.117 - Shawahidul Haq Pg.137]

Allama Sheikh Mustafa Kareemi  writes that when Hazrat Nooh (alaihis salaam) made Dua for his nation, He said,

“O Al’laah, I beg for your help to over power them through the Barakah of the Noor of Muhammad Mustafa .” [Risalatun Nasiyeen fi radil Mubtadieenil Wahabeen Pg.24]

Ummul Mo'mineen Hazrat Aisha Siddiqa (radi Al’laahu anha) says that the Holy Prophet  said,

“O Al’laah Grant Islam honour through Umar ibn Khattab specially.” [Ibn Majah Pg.11]

Hazrat Ali-e-Murtuda  says that I heard the Holy Prophet  saying,

 “Abdaals will be in Syria. They are forty men. When one of them passes away, then Al’laah appoints another in his place. Through their blessings it rains, through them victory is gained over enemies and through their blessing punishment is moved away from the people of Syria.” [Mishkaat Pg.582/583 - Ash'atul Lam'aat Pg.749/750 Vol.4 - Mirkaat Pg.460 Vol.11 – Jaame Sagheer Pg.122 Vol.1]

Allama Tabri  quotes that in the time of his rule, Hazrat Umar Farouk  sent troops towards Kasra.

For this expedition he appointed Hazrat Sa'ad bin Abi Waq’qas as the Commander of the Muslim Army and he appointed Hazrat Khalid bin Walid  the chief commanding officer.

When they came close to the River Tigris, they found that there was no ship or boat there so Hazrat Khalid bin Walid and Hazrat Sa'ad bin Abi Waq’qas (radi Al’laahu anhu) went forward and spoke to the river and said,

 “O River (Tigris)! You are flowing through the command of Almighty Al’laah. Thus We are giving you the Wasila of the justice of Rasool  and the Khalifa of Rasool Hazrat Umar Farouk . Do not become a hinderance between us and our crossing. Then the troops crossed the river with their horses and camels and reached the land in such a manner that their (horses and camels) hooves were not even wet.”

Hazrat Abu Saeed Khudri  says that the Prophet Muhammad  said:
“An era (zamana) will come upon the people that a group of these people will make Jihad. Then (other people) will say, 'Is there any one amongst you who has lived with the Holy Prophet ' they will say yes and through him they will gain victory. Then a time will come upon the people then one group of people will make Jihad then it will be said, 'Is there anyone from amongst you who has lived with a Sahabi of the Prophet ' they will say yes and through him they will gain victory. Then a time will come upon the people that a certain group will make Jihad and then it will be said, amongst you is he who lived with him (who lived with a sahabi).” [Mishkaat Pg.553 – Mirkaat Pg.275 Vol.11 - Ash'atul Lam’aat 629/630 Vol.4]

Umdatul Mufassireen Allama Saawi  says,

“The Ambia are means and mediators for their Ummah in every form and the wasila and mediator of the Ambia is the Holy Prophet Muhammad .” [Tafseer Saawi Pg .107 Vol.1]

He also says,
“Hence the Holy Prophet  is the mediator (wasila) of all mediators, even the mediator of Hazrat Adam (alaihis salaam).” [Tafseer Saawi Pg.22 Vol.1]

Hazrat Sheikh Abdul Haq Muhadith Delhwi  says, “Wasila of the Holy Prophet  is the motive of need and the instrument of gaining ones desire.”

In another part of his book Hazrat Abdul Haq Muhadith Delhwi writes the following: “According to the consensus of the Ulama, to use the wasila of the Holy Prophet  to gain assistance either verbally or physically is an accepted tradition and confirmed to be desirable.” [Jazbul Quloob Pg.210]

Hazrat Allama Ahmad Dahlaan Makki  says,

 “It is a unanimous agreement of the Ahle Sunnah regarding the wasila.”
